Lockwood fought the good fight in their extra-innings match against Dadeville on Thursday but wound up with a less-than-desirable result. They fell just short of the Bearcats by a score of 4-3. The Tigers were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Bearcats ap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in May of 2024.
Nik Thieman was huge while hitting and pitching even without the win. On the mound, he didn't allow a single earned run while striking out eight over 7.1 innings pitched. Thieman was also solid in the batter's box, scoring two runs while going 3-for-4.
Lockwood dropped their record down to 1-3 with the defeat, which was their fourth straight on the road dating back to last season. As for Dadeville, the victory made it two in a row for them and bumps their season record up to 3-1.
